MADDENİN HALLERİ mind map template is a foundational educational resource designed for K-12 students and science educators to visualize the fundamental states of matter. This MADDENİN HALLERİ cheat sheet provides a clear structural overview of the three primary physical states: KATI (Solid), SIVI (Liquid), and GAZ (Gas). By organizing these concepts into a central hub, the template helps learners distinguish between the rigid structure of solids, the fluid nature of liquids, and the expansive properties of gases. It serves as a concise MADDENİN HALLERİ template for classroom lectures, revision sessions, and science projects, ensuring that the core principles of physical chemistry are easily accessible and visually mapped for better retention.
